Getting SM and New Physics CP phases from B Decays
Alakabha Datta
Abstract
A method to extract Standard Model(SM) CP phases involving B decays is presented. The method involves a pair of decays where one decay receives a significant b d penguin contribution while the second has a significant b s penguin contribution, but is dominated by a single amplitude. SM CP phase information is obtained using the fact that the b s transition amplitude is related by SU(3) to a piece of the amplitude with the b d transition. If there is significant new physics only in b s transitions and not in b d transitions then this method can be used to measure new physics(NP) phases.
